On Sep 14, 2007, at 10:44 AM, Strand, Neil B. wrote:

I have observed almost no performance degradition using encryption.

The TS1120 redbook agrees:
"Enabling encryption incurs a less than 1% performance impact."
where the added time is to get the keys at load time.

But I think that's in ongoing operation.  From a reseller
presentation, their knowledgeable technician cited a 25 second extra
time when the tape is re-used as scratch (written from load point),
in that it has to write encryption information at the front AND
position about 1/3 of the way into the tape to additionally write the
same information there, as insurance in case the leading portion of
the tape is mangled in one of the drive problems we know so well.
